I'll break the ice:

* Name: Kevin Tan

* Age: 25

* Appearance: Around 5'8 to 5'9 in height. Chinese descent. Has short black hair done in a crew cut.

* Nationality: Singaporean

* Speciality: Infantry (mostly with a mix of special forces training), recon

* Skills: Languages (English [Singaporean-based], Malaysian, Mandarin, some Singaporean Hokkien), small arms, unarmed and close quarters combat

* Bio: Born in Singapore in 1946, one year after British-led Allied forces liberated it from Japanese occupation. He was adopted by his paternal uncle and aunt after his biological parents were killed in 1948 as casualties in a bombing attack attributed to the Malayan National Liberation Army (MNLA). Kevin studied in Singapore and finished up to secondary education at the Raffles Institution before he enlisted in early 1964 to the 2nd Battalion, Singapore Infantry Regiment after he turned 18 as a Lance Corporal. Kevin saw action in fighting against Indonesian troops and pro-Commmunist Malaysians infiltrating into Malaysia during Konfrontasi immediately. He was lightly injured during his deployment, but he was able to return back to duty a few months later and was promoted to Sergeant for saving his fellow soldiers from an ambush. In an after action report, Kevin mentions about mysterious foreign-looking soldiers who were seen assisting said saboteurs during some of the gunfights he was involved in. In early 1965, Kevin was placed in Operation Claret and he was given special forces-level training by the British SAS for his knowledge regarding the foreign forces he spotted early on, later identified to be with Fenrir. Kevin's deployment in Sarawak and Sabah to confront Indonesian forces was kept classified under the Official Secrets Act. Kevin returned back to Singapore after Operation Claret ended in 1966 and returned back to his unit. In 1969, Kevin was recruited under the Singaporean Army's Regular Battalion, which would be reformed as the Commandos in the later years. But in 1970, Kevin was seconded to Task Force 150 after the CIA learned of Fenrir's secret involvement in the events of Konfrontasi. Prior to his assigned to TF150, he was promoted to Staff Sergeant.

* Gear: Armed with a Fairbarn-Sykes combat knife for close quarters fighting. For small arms (unless mission parameters dictate), Kevin uses a L1A1 SLR battle rifle, owning to his proficiency and use in it during his Konfrontasi deployment with a Browning High-Power that can have a suppressor installed.

1947.

The year when historians have considered it the starting point of the Cold War, a period of geopolitical tensions between the US and the USSR alongside their allies from the West and the East. From the ashes of the Second World War II comes suspicion from the former Allied countries after fascism was defeated.

The two sides came to intervene in Korea on both sides in 1950 after North Korea invaded the South, backed by Chinese and Soviet support. It lasted until 1953 when an armistice was signed.

In the midst of the war, reports from the field have suggested the presence of a mysterious paramilitary group taking advantage of the war by escalating tensions that nearly forced the US to consider using the atom bomb.

This group was also reported to be spotted in parts of South America, Africa, Europe and Asia, seemingly supporting pro-communist efforts. Although later intelligence briefings also suggested their presence in the East in order to conduct false flag ops and frame the West.

In response to this, the Central Intelligence Agency secretly made plans to establish a multinational unit that would conduct black ops against not only against Communist forces trying to penetrate against non-Communist countries, but also to investigate the activities of the mysterious group. In secret meetings conducted with countries friendly to the US (regardless if they're neutral or not), they recognize the threat the group has to international peace and order since Korea.

Task Force 150 was subsequently created with staff recruited from the various non-communist nations who are willing to bring the fight against Communism and investigate the shadowy group, which was given the codename of Fenrir after a few raids on said group's operations have seized evidence of an insignia of a howling wolf.

The tensions in Vietnam, which eventually led to the Vietnam War, has given Fenrir the opportunity to string both sides in the new battlefield after Washington DC led the charge to help Saigon prevent a pro-Communist insurgency from toppling it, but not without giving the task force severe headaches from what's happening in South Vietnamese politics. There are intelligence reports that Fenrir has plans to conduct psyops in the field.

At the same time, rumors have come to TF150 that Fenrir forces have attempted to conduct secret operations to seize nuclear assets from countries that have such assets in their possession.

The year is 1971. TF150 was tasked to oversee an operation in the DMZ with a report passed to the unit from a mole in the East that a high-ranking official or two may intend to defect with information on a supposed secret Soviet project. No details were made, except that the mole warned that it was serious to warrant the KGB's involvement.
